The fun part is paying for it. I was sent to about 5 different places because the ticket hadn't been entered into the online system. I ended up in Stroumpi Police Station and they tried to send me to Panagia Police Station. I smiled at them and told them where I had already been sent, which included Paphos Police Station, various banks, and the finance office. I said I wasn't going to go to any other building, and they made some more calls. Half an hour later I was able to pay online. This was nearly two weeks after I was issued with the tickets. I wanted to pay before the two week limit so it would be cheaper.

But a 4 star review in Amazon doesn't necessarily mean it is dreadful. Far too many people give 1 star reviews because they have bought the wrong product, or are using it incorrectly. I always find it is better to look at 2 and 3 star reviews. They provide a more balanced critical review.
